How to avoid getting banned from a website when using Socks5 proxy?

When using socks5 proxies, one of the primary concerns for internet users is the risk of being banned by websites. Proxies are often used to mask the user's real IP address, allowing for anonymous browsing, geo-restricted access, or bypassing website restrictions. However, websites can easily detect proxy usage, and aggressive anti-bot measures may lead to temporary or permanent bans. This article outlines key strategies to help users avoid being banned while using SOCKS5 proxies, providing practical and actionable insights to maintain privacy and security online. By understanding how websites detect proxies and the best practices for using SOCKS5, users can reduce the likelihood of encountering these issues. Understanding SOCKS5 Proxies and How They WorkBefore diving into the prevention methods, it's important to understand how SOCKS5 proxies function. SOCKS5 is a protocol that allows users to route their internet traffic through a remote server, thereby masking their original IP address. Unlike traditional proxies, SOCKS5 supports a wide variety of traffic types (including HTTP, FTP, and P2P), and it doesn’t alter the data itself, making it a highly versatile tool for anonymizing internet activity.Despite these benefits, SOCKS5 proxies are not immune to detection. Websites can identify proxy traffic by examining certain characteristics such as IP address anomalies, frequent access patterns, and geographical discrepancies. This is where careful use of SOCKS5 becomes essential to avoid detection and ensure that users maintain their privacy without risking a ban.Factors Leading to Proxy Detection and Banning1. IP Reputation and Blacklists One of the most common reasons websites block proxy traffic is due to the IP addresses associated with the proxies being flagged as suspicious. Many proxy IPs are part of large pools that are continuously scanned by anti-bot systems. If an IP address has been used for spamming, scraping, or other malicious activities, it is often blacklisted.2. Traffic Patterns and Behavior Websites analyze user behavior to detect automated bots or users relying on proxies. A sudden spike in activity, such as multiple logins from the same IP in a short time frame, or irregular access patterns, can raise red flags. Additionally, some websites may track mouse movements or page scrolling, and automated behaviors may result in detection.3. Geolocation Inconsistencies Using a socks5 proxy often results in a mismatch between the user's apparent location and their actual location. This discrepancy may trigger a security alert, particularly when accessing services that require location-based verification (such as financial sites, streaming services, or social media platforms).Practical Methods to Avoid Being Banned While Using SOCKS5 ProxiesNow that we understand the risks, let’s focus on strategies to avoid being banned when using SOCKS5 proxies.1. Use Rotating Proxies One effective way to reduce the risk of detection is by using rotating proxies. With rotating proxies, you get a new IP address at regular intervals or for each new request. This method ensures that no single IP address is overused, which reduces the chances of being flagged or blacklisted by websites.2. Choose residential proxies Residential proxies are IP addresses that are assigned to real homes by ISPs, making them harder to detect as proxies. Since they are tied to legitimate residential users, they are less likely to be flagged by websites as suspicious. Using residential SOCKS5 proxies provides an added layer of anonymity compared to datacenter proxies, which are often detected more easily.3. Limit Requests and Maintain Natural Browsing Behavior To avoid detection, it is essential to mimic human-like behavior when browsing. Avoid making too many requests within a short period, as automated bots tend to flood websites with traffic. Pace your requests, simulate random browsing actions (like clicking or scrolling), and allow for delays between actions to replicate natural human behavior. Many websites also track session times and patterns, so maintaining a consistent, realistic browsing pattern is crucial.4. Geolocation Consistency Always ensure that the geographical location of the SOCKS5 proxy you are using aligns with the location you're pretending to be in. For instance, if you're accessing a service that is available only in the United States, using a U.S.-based proxy will avoid discrepancies between your apparent location and your actual one. Many websites employ geolocation-based anti-fraud mechanisms, so consistency in location is essential.5. Use CAPTCHA Solvers or Anti-Bot Tools Some websites require users to complete CAPTCHA challenges to prove they are human. While this is primarily a tool to detect bots, it can also be useful for users of SOCKS5 proxies. To avoid being blocked, you may need to use CAPTCHA-solving services or anti-bot tools that can bypass these measures. These tools help ensure your proxy traffic remains undetected by simulating human actions.Ensuring Proxy Quality and Reliability1. Check Proxy Quality Regularly Not all SOCKS5 proxies are of equal quality. Some proxies may be overused, flagged, or simply unreliable. Regularly check the quality of the proxies you're using, ensuring they have a good reputation and are not part of known blacklists. Opt for proxy services that offer regularly updated IPs and perform diligent maintenance on their proxy pools.2. Monitor Your IP Usage Frequently monitor the IP addresses you're using to ensure they haven't been blacklisted or flagged by websites. Some advanced proxy services provide tools to monitor the health of your IPs and alert you to any issues, so you can quickly switch to another proxy when necessary.3. Use Encryption and VPNs with SOCKS5 While SOCKS5 proxies provide anonymity, combining them with a VPN or using encrypted SOCKS5 proxies adds an extra layer of security. This helps prevent websites from detecting and blocking your proxy connection through deep packet inspection or traffic analysis.Ethical Considerations and Compliance with Website TermsIt is important to note that while using SOCKS5 proxies can be a useful tool for privacy, circumventing restrictions, or bypassing geo-blocks, it is essential to always respect the terms of service of the websites you are accessing. Many websites explicitly forbid the use of proxies or similar technologies, and violating these terms may result in a permanent ban or other penalties. Ensure that your usage aligns with legal and ethical guidelines.Conclusion: Best Practices for Using SOCKS5 Proxies SafelyTo successfully avoid being banned while using SOCKS5 proxies, users must adopt a strategic approach. Key strategies include using rotating and residential proxies, maintaining natural browsing behavior, ensuring geolocation consistency, and employing CAPTCHA solvers. Additionally, users should monitor the quality of their proxies and combine them with VPNs for enhanced security. By following these best practices, you can continue to enjoy the privacy and security benefits of SOCKS5 proxies without falling prey to detection or bans. However, always remember to respect the terms of service of the websites you access, as ethical use of proxies is essential for maintaining a sustainable and trouble-free browsing experience.

How do I ensure security and prevent IP address leakage when purchasing a residential SOCKS5 proxy?

When purchasing residential socks5 proxies, ensuring security and preventing IP address leaks are two of the most critical concerns for users. These proxies offer anonymity by masking your real IP address, but if not configured or managed properly, they can expose your sensitive information. This article outlines effective strategies and best practices to safeguard your security, avoid IP leaks, and ensure your online activities remain private when using residential SOCKS5 proxies. 1. Understanding Residential SOCKS5 ProxiesBefore diving into security considerations, it's essential to understand what residential SOCKS5 proxies are and how they work. SOCKS5 proxies are a type of internet protocol that facilitates routing your traffic through an intermediary server, providing a layer of anonymity. Unlike traditional data center proxies, residential SOCKS5 proxies use real residential IP addresses assigned by Internet Service Providers (ISPs). This makes them less likely to be flagged or blocked by websites and services, offering a more reliable and secure connection.2. Why IP Address Leaks OccurOne of the main risks when using proxies is the potential for IP address leaks. This can happen if your real IP address is inadvertently exposed during an internet session. Common causes of IP leaks include:- DNS Leaks: When your device sends DNS requests directly to your ISP’s servers instead of through the proxy, it can expose your real IP.- WebRTC Leaks: WebRTC (Web Real-Time Communication) is a browser feature that can reveal your real IP address, even if you're using a proxy.- Improper Proxy Configuration: If the proxy is not set up correctly, traffic may bypass the proxy server, revealing your actual IP.- Firewall or Security Software Interference: Some firewalls or security software may inadvertently allow direct connections, bypassing the proxy.3. Steps to Prevent IP Address LeaksTo prevent IP address leaks when using residential SOCKS5 proxies, it is essential to take specific precautions. Below are several steps that can significantly enhance your security:3.1. Use VPN with SOCKS5 ProxiesOne of the most effective ways to ensure anonymity is by combining your socks5 proxy with a Virtual Private Network (VPN). While SOCKS5 proxies mask your IP, using a VPN adds an extra layer of encryption and anonymity. If your SOCKS5 proxy fails or experiences issues, the VPN will prevent your real IP from being exposed. It acts as a fail-safe, ensuring you maintain privacy even if something goes wrong with the proxy connection.3.2. Disable WebRTC in Your BrowserWebRTC is a powerful browser technology that enables peer-to-peer communication, but it can also reveal your true IP address. Many browsers, such as Chrome and Firefox, have WebRTC enabled by default. To prevent this, you should disable WebRTC in your browser settings. This action will prevent the browser from leaking your real IP even if you’re connected to a proxy.3.3. Configure Your DNS Settings CorrectlyTo prevent DNS leaks, you must ensure that all DNS requests are routed through your proxy and not through your ISP’s DNS servers. This can be achieved by either using a third-party DNS service that respects your privacy or configuring your system to handle DNS queries through the proxy. Tools like DNS leak test websites can help you verify that your DNS requests are correctly routed.3.4. Check for Proxy Leaks with Online ToolsThere are various online tools and services available that allow you to check if your proxy is leaking your IP address. These tools test for potential vulnerabilities like WebRTC leaks, DNS leaks, and other types of proxy issues. Regularly running these checks ensures that your proxy is functioning as expected and that your IP address is not being exposed inadvertently.3.5. Choose Proxies with Strong Security FeaturesWhen purchasing residential SOCKS5 proxies, look for those that offer advanced security features, such as IP rotation and encrypted connections. Proxies with IP rotation will automatically change your IP address at regular intervals, which can make it harder for websites to track you or detect suspicious activity. Additionally, proxies that use SSL encryption ensure that your data remains secure and private.4. Best Practices for Secure Proxy UsageWhile taking steps to prevent IP leaks is important, following general best practices when using residential SOCKS5 proxies is equally essential to maintain your security.4.1. Regularly Update Your SoftwareKeeping your operating system, browser, and proxy software updated is crucial in preventing security vulnerabilities. Software updates often include fixes for bugs that could lead to leaks or other security issues. By regularly updating your tools, you can ensure that you're using the most secure version available.4.2. Use Trusted Proxy ProvidersIt’s important to choose a reputable provider when purchasing residential SOCKS5 proxies. Opt for those who have a proven track record of maintaining high privacy standards and offering secure, reliable services. Read reviews and seek feedback from users who have already tested the provider to ensure that their proxies are trustworthy.4.3. Use Two-Factor Authentication (2FA)If your proxy provider supports it, enable two-factor authentication (2FA) for an added layer of security. 2FA helps prevent unauthorized access to your account, ensuring that even if someone gains access to your login credentials, they would still need a second form of verification to gain access.5. ConclusionSecuring your online activities and preventing IP address leaks when using residential SOCKS5 proxies is crucial for maintaining privacy and anonymity. By combining multiple layers of protection, such as using VPNs, disabling WebRTC, configuring DNS settings properly, and regularly checking for leaks, you can ensure that your real IP address remains hidden. Following best practices, staying vigilant with updates, and choosing trusted providers are all essential steps in keeping your online presence safe and private. By adhering to these strategies, you can confidently use residential SOCKS5 proxies without the fear of compromising your security.

How to optimize the connection speed of PYPROXY Socks5 proxy client?

Optimizing the connection speed of a PYPROXY socks5 proxy client is crucial for users seeking a fast and stable internet experience. Whether you are using the proxy for enhanced privacy, bypassing geo-restrictions, or improving network performance, reducing latency and increasing throughput should be the primary focus. This article provides actionable steps and detailed explanations on how to improve the efficiency of your PYPROXY Socks5 proxy connection. By considering network configurations, hardware settings, and proxy-specific tweaks, you can achieve a noticeable boost in speed. From adjusting buffer sizes to selecting optimal routing, every detail contributes to a smoother browsing or streaming experience. 1. Understand the Basics of PYPROXY Socks5 and Network PerformanceBefore diving into optimization strategies, it's essential to understand how a Socks5 proxy works and what factors influence connection speed. Socks5 is an internet protocol that routes traffic between a client (e.g., your computer) and a server through an intermediary server, effectively masking your real IP address. However, this redirection often adds overhead, which can reduce connection speeds if not optimized properly. The latency and bandwidth between the proxy server and the client play a significant role in the overall performance.Key factors impacting Socks5 proxy performance include:- Proxy Server Location: The physical distance between your location and the proxy server can cause increased latency. Opting for servers geographically closer to you can improve speed.- Network Congestion: High traffic volumes on the proxy server can slow down your connection, especially during peak usage times.- Hardware and Software Configuration: Both your device's hardware and the proxy client software settings affect how efficiently data is transferred through the Socks5 tunnel.2. Choose the Optimal Proxy Server LocationOne of the simplest yet most effective ways to improve your proxy connection speed is to choose a server closer to your location. When you connect to a proxy, your data must travel to and from the proxy server. If the server is far away, it increases the time it takes for your data to reach its destination, thereby increasing latency.- Geographical Proximity: Select a proxy server in a region that is physically close to you. This reduces the distance data must travel, minimizing latency.- Avoid Overcrowded Servers: Some proxy providers have servers that are overloaded with too many users, which can decrease speed. If possible, opt for servers that are less congested.3. Tweak PYPROXY Configuration SettingsThe PYPROXY Socks5 client provides a variety of configuration options that can be adjusted for optimal performance. Making certain tweaks to these settings can have a noticeable impact on connection speed.- Buffer Size Adjustment: The buffer size determines how much data the proxy client can send or receive at once. Increasing the buffer size can enhance speed, especially for large data transfers like streaming or downloading. However, excessively large buffers may cause memory issues, so it’s important to find a balance. - Connection Timeout: Reducing the connection timeout threshold can speed up connection attempts, especially in situations where the proxy server or network is slow to respond. Shorter timeouts ensure quicker failover to alternative servers or retry mechanisms. - Max Connections: Adjusting the maximum number of simultaneous connections allows you to better utilize available bandwidth. A higher number of concurrent connections can speed up the process of data transfer, though this can place additional strain on your system and the proxy server.4. Improve Your Network Hardware and ConnectionAlthough optimizing the PYPROXY client settings is essential, the overall network infrastructure on which the proxy runs must also be taken into account. The quality and configuration of your internet connection and hardware components are key determinants of speed.- Router and Modem Performance: Ensure your router and modem are functioning optimally. Older devices may limit the speed of your internet connection. If possible, upgrade to a newer model or one that supports the latest wireless standards (e.g., Wi-Fi 6). - Wired Connection vs. Wireless: Wired connections typically provide faster and more stable speeds compared to wireless connections. If you’re using Wi-Fi, consider switching to Ethernet for critical tasks, particularly those requiring consistent speeds like gaming or streaming.- Network Bandwidth: Ensure that you’re not running into bandwidth limits from your Internet Service Provider (ISP). If your plan has a low bandwidth cap, you might experience throttling when using a proxy, which can affect speed. Opting for a higher bandwidth plan can alleviate this issue.5. Utilize Quality of Service (QoS) SettingsQuality of Service (QoS) settings can prioritize certain types of traffic over others, ensuring that critical data such as proxy connections are given higher priority on your network. This can be especially beneficial in a shared network environment, where multiple devices may be consuming bandwidth simultaneously.- Prioritize Proxy Traffic: Some routers allow you to set QoS rules to prioritize traffic from specific applications or devices. By prioritizing the Socks5 proxy traffic, you ensure that it gets the necessary bandwidth even when other devices are using the network. - Avoid Bandwidth-Hungry Applications: Limiting or scheduling bandwidth-heavy applications like streaming, online gaming, or large downloads can prevent them from interfering with your proxy connection.6. Enable Compression and Encryption Optimization socks5 proxies can support both compression and encryption. Although encryption is vital for privacy and security, it may also introduce additional overhead, leading to slower speeds. Similarly, enabling compression can help reduce data usage, but it requires additional processing power.- Compression: Some proxy clients support data compression, which can reduce the amount of data transferred over the network. While this can improve speed, it may increase CPU usage. Ensure that your system has enough resources to handle the compression without negatively impacting performance. - Encryption Optimization: If encryption is enabled on the proxy, consider using more efficient encryption protocols or reducing the level of encryption if maximum security is not required for your use case. This can free up resources and reduce overhead, improving speed.7. Regularly Monitor and Test PerformanceFinally, continuous monitoring of the proxy connection’s performance is crucial. Regularly test the connection speed before and after making changes to ensure that optimizations are effective.- Ping and Latency Tests: Use ping and traceroute tools to measure the latency between your device and the proxy server. This can help identify potential issues like network congestion or long-distance routing that may be affecting performance. - Speed Tests: Use speed testing websites or applications to measure download and upload speeds. Comparing these results over time can help you track improvements or spot any performance drops after making changes to the proxy or network settings.ConclusionOptimizing the connection speed of your PYPROXY Socks5 proxy client requires a multi-faceted approach. By selecting the right server, fine-tuning client settings, improving hardware, and ensuring efficient network management, you can significantly reduce latency and increase throughput. Regular monitoring and testing will help maintain high performance over time. By following these best practices, you can ensure a faster, more reliable proxy experience, regardless of your specific use case.

How to avoid information leakage when getting free Socks5 proxy?

When it comes to obtaining free socks5 proxies, the primary concern often revolves around protecting sensitive information from potential leakage. While Socks5 proxies are widely used for various purposes, including anonymity and bypassing geo-restrictions, using a free proxy service comes with inherent risks. These risks primarily stem from the unregulated nature of free services, making it essential for users to understand the security implications and take proactive steps to safeguard their personal and browsing data. This article explores strategies to mitigate the risks of information leakage when using free Socks5 proxies, offering valuable insights for ensuring privacy and security in an increasingly digital world. 1. Understand the Risks of Free Socks5 ProxiesBefore diving into ways to prevent data leakage, it's crucial to understand the risks involved with using free Socks5 proxies. Unlike paid proxy services, free options often come with fewer guarantees regarding security and privacy. Free Socks5 proxies can be set up by anyone, making it difficult to ascertain their reliability and trustworthiness. Here are some of the main risks:- Data Harvesting: Many free proxies log user activity for commercial purposes. This information can include browsing history, IP addresses, and even login credentials.- Malware and Malicious Intent: Free proxy providers may insert malicious code or malware into the traffic that passes through their servers. This can lead to data breaches or system infections.- Unencrypted Traffic: Free proxies may not use encryption, meaning that the data you send and receive can be intercepted and exposed to hackers or other malicious actors.Knowing these risks, it becomes clear that using free Socks5 proxies without proper safeguards could expose your sensitive information. Let’s explore how to minimize these dangers.2. Use Additional Layers of EncryptionOne of the most effective ways to protect your data while using free Socks5 proxies is by employing additional encryption mechanisms. While Socks5 proxies themselves do not encrypt traffic, you can use tools like a Virtual Private Network (VPN) or Secure Socket Layer (SSL) encryption to protect the data flow. These tools create an encrypted tunnel for your internet traffic, ensuring that even if someone intercepts your communication, they won’t be able to read it.- VPN: A VPN encrypts all traffic between your device and the VPN server, protecting data from the prying eyes of third parties, including the proxy provider.- SSL: When browsing websites, ensure they use HTTPS instead of HTTP. This adds an extra layer of encryption to your web traffic, preventing interception of sensitive data like login credentials and personal information.By combining Socks5 proxies with these additional encryption techniques, you can significantly reduce the likelihood of information leakage, even when using a free proxy.3. Avoid Accessing Sensitive InformationAnother critical step in preventing information leakage while using free Socks5 proxies is avoiding accessing highly sensitive information, such as banking details, social media logins, or confidential work documents. Free proxies, especially those with questionable reliability, are not trustworthy enough for transactions that require high levels of security.- Banking: Never log into your banking account or make financial transactions through a free socks5 proxy.- Social Media: Avoid logging into social media accounts on platforms where privacy is a concern, as free proxies could compromise your login credentials.- Personal Data: Be cautious when entering personal or sensitive information on websites while using a free proxy.By limiting the types of activities that involve sensitive data, you reduce the risk of exposure through the proxy service.4. Regularly Check for IP and DNS LeaksEven when using a proxy service, there is still a chance that your real IP address or DNS queries may leak. These leaks can occur due to improper configuration of the proxy settings or vulnerabilities in the proxy itself. To prevent information leakage, it is essential to regularly check for IP and DNS leaks.- IP Leaks: Tools like "What is My IP" can help verify whether your real IP address is being exposed despite the use of the proxy.- DNS Leaks: DNS leak test tools can help you determine whether your DNS requests are being routed through your proxy or exposed to third-party servers.If you notice any leaks, consider switching to a more secure proxy service or adjusting your proxy configuration to ensure that your traffic remains anonymous.5. Use Proxies with Strong Privacy PoliciesEven when opting for free proxies, it is still important to assess the privacy policy of the proxy provider. Some free proxy services claim to protect user privacy, but in reality, they may collect and sell your data. Ideally, look for free proxy services that have a strict no-logs policy and do not store any personal information about their users.- No Logs Policy: Ensure that the proxy provider does not retain any records of your internet activities, including browsing history, IP addresses, or login credentials.- Data Handling: Understand how the proxy service handles your data. If they sell it to third parties or share it with advertisers, that could be a red flag. By choosing a provider with a strong privacy policy, you ensure that your data is not being stored or exploited, significantly reducing the risk of leaks.6. Use Multiple Proxies and RotationUsing multiple proxies and rotating them regularly can help to reduce the risk of information leakage. A single proxy server can potentially track your activity over time, leading to a compromise of your anonymity. By using a pool of proxies and rotating them, you make it harder for anyone to track your online behavior or expose your personal information.- Proxy Rotation: Some services offer automatic proxy rotation, which changes your proxy IP address at regular intervals. This reduces the chances of being identified based on consistent patterns.- Avoid Using Single Proxy for Long Periods: When you rely on a single proxy, you risk exposing your identity through that proxy. Frequent rotation can help maintain anonymity.This method is particularly useful when scraping data, bypassing geo-restrictions, or engaging in any activity where anonymity is crucial.7. Monitor Your Online Security RegularlyRegular monitoring of your online security is key to identifying potential vulnerabilities early and mitigating risks before they escalate. Be proactive in assessing your security settings and ensuring that no unexpected changes or issues arise.- Security Audits: Regularly audit your devices and network for potential vulnerabilities, including outdated software or exposed ports that could compromise your security.- Antivirus Software: Ensure that you have robust antivirus software installed to detect and block any potential malware or malicious threats that could come through the proxy.By maintaining a vigilant approach to your online security, you can reduce the chances of encountering issues with free Socks5 proxies and protect your personal information.ConclusionWhile free Socks5 proxies can offer a quick and cost-effective way to browse anonymously, they come with significant risks. By implementing proper security measures, such as using encryption, avoiding sensitive transactions, checking for leaks, and monitoring your privacy, you can mitigate the potential threats and protect your data. Remember, the use of a free proxy service always involves a trade-off between convenience and security. Therefore, always approach free Socks5 proxies with caution, and take steps to safeguard your personal information.

Why are some free online SOCKS5 proxies not available?

Free online socks5 proxy services are often sought after by users who wish to bypass geographic restrictions, maintain online anonymity, or avoid censorship. However, many users encounter difficulties when trying to connect to these proxies, finding them either slow, unreliable, or completely unavailable. Understanding why these services often fail is crucial for anyone considering their use. This article will explore the key reasons behind the unavailability of some free socks5 proxy services, providing insights into the challenges they face and why they may not meet user expectations. 1. Limited Resources and OverloadOne of the primary reasons for the unavailability of free online socks5 proxies is the limited resources allocated to these services. Free proxy services often run on servers with limited bandwidth, processing power, and storage capacity. Unlike paid services, which can afford to scale resources to meet increasing demand, free proxies are more vulnerable to overload.As more users connect to the same proxy server, the available resources are stretched thin. This results in slower speeds, intermittent disconnections, or even complete service failure. When too many users try to access a proxy server at once, the server may crash or become unresponsive, rendering the proxy unusable.Furthermore, free proxy services are typically hosted on shared servers, meaning that multiple users may be competing for the same server resources. This can lead to a significant drop in performance, making the service unreliable. Without sufficient infrastructure, these free services often struggle to handle the increasing traffic, leading to frequent downtime and inconsistent performance.2. Security and Privacy ConcernsSecurity is another significant issue that affects the availability of free SOCKS5 proxy services. Since these proxies are often provided without any form of verification or proper oversight, they become prime targets for cybercriminals. These malicious actors can exploit free proxy servers to launch attacks, spread malware, or engage in other illegal activities.In addition, users of free SOCKS5 proxies may face privacy risks. Some free providers may log user data, including browsing history, IP addresses, or personal information. If the provider has insufficient security measures, hackers may gain access to this sensitive data, which can lead to identity theft or fraud.Due to these concerns, many free proxy services are shut down by security agencies or even the hosting platforms that support them. Additionally, the threat of abuse or the need for greater security measures can lead to temporary suspensions or shutdowns, making these services unreliable and unavailable for extended periods.3. Geographic Restrictions and IP BlacklistingAnother factor that contributes to the unavailability of free SOCKS5 proxy services is geographic restrictions and IP blacklisting. Many websites and online services employ sophisticated methods to detect and block proxy traffic. This is especially true for platforms that deal with sensitive information, such as financial institutions or streaming services.When users connect to a SOCKS5 proxy, the proxy server’s IP address is visible to the target website. If this IP address is identified as part of a free proxy network, the website may block it to prevent unauthorized access or fraud. This is particularly problematic for free proxy services, as they often use shared IP addresses that are quickly blacklisted once they are detected.Because free SOCKS5 proxies typically do not have the resources to regularly rotate or update their IP addresses, their servers quickly become ineffective against services that employ anti-proxy measures. As a result, users may find that their connection attempts to certain websites or services fail, rendering the proxy useless for specific tasks or regions.4. Lack of Maintenance and UpdatesFree SOCKS5 proxies often suffer from a lack of maintenance and updates. Unlike paid services that invest in regular updates to improve service reliability, free proxy services are typically maintained by volunteers or small teams with limited resources. As a result, these services may not receive the necessary updates to address bugs, enhance performance, or patch security vulnerabilities.Over time, outdated software and protocols can become incompatible with newer technologies, causing proxies to become ineffective or even unusable. Additionally, without ongoing maintenance, free proxy servers may experience technical issues that go unresolved for long periods, further reducing the reliability and availability of the service.Many free proxies are also subject to abandonment when the initial provider loses interest or is unable to maintain the service. This leaves users with little recourse to fix or resolve issues, resulting in an unreliable user experience.5. Resource Allocation and Bandwidth ManagementFree SOCKS5 proxy services are typically designed to operate on a first-come, first-served basis, meaning that users are granted access to the proxy without any form of priority or resource allocation. As a result, bandwidth management becomes a critical issue.When a large number of users connect to a free proxy server at once, the server may struggle to provide sufficient bandwidth to each user. This can lead to slow speeds, buffering, and dropped connections. In some cases, free proxy services may throttle bandwidth to prevent servers from being overwhelmed, but this only serves to further degrade the quality of the service.Paid services, on the other hand, can offer better resource allocation and bandwidth management by using dedicated servers or prioritizing certain users based on their subscription plan. This ensures a more stable and reliable experience for those who pay for the service, while free users must contend with the limitations of shared resources.6. Limited Support and Customer ServiceOne significant drawback of free SOCKS5 proxy services is the lack of customer support and assistance. If users encounter issues with connectivity, security, or performance, they often have no way of reaching out for help. This lack of support is one of the reasons why many free proxy services remain unavailable for extended periods.Without a dedicated support team to resolve issues or respond to user feedback, free proxy services are often left to stagnate or fail. In contrast, paid proxy providers typically offer robust customer support to help users with technical issues, troubleshooting, and other concerns. The lack of such services in free proxies means that users may be left to solve problems on their own, often without the necessary expertise or resources to do so effectively.7. Legal and Regulatory IssuesLegal and regulatory issues also play a role in the unavailability of free SOCKS5 proxy services. In some countries, the use of proxies is heavily regulated or even outright banned due to concerns over illegal activities, such as fraud, piracy, or cybercrime.Free proxy services are more likely to be targeted by law enforcement or regulatory bodies, especially if they are used to bypass laws or restrictions on content. This can lead to shutdowns or restrictions on the availability of certain proxy servers. Additionally, some hosting platforms may be unwilling to support proxy services due to the potential legal risks involved, further limiting access to free SOCKS5 proxies.ConclusionFree online SOCKS5 proxy services can provide valuable anonymity and bypass capabilities, but they are often unreliable and unavailable due to a range of factors. These include limited resources, security concerns, geographic restrictions, lack of maintenance, poor bandwidth management, lack of customer support, and legal issues. For users who rely on SOCKS5 proxies for important tasks, these limitations may render free services unsuitable in the long term.For a more consistent and secure experience, users may need to consider paid proxy services that offer dedicated resources, better security measures, and reliable support. While free services may serve as a temporary solution, understanding the inherent limitations can help users make informed decisions about their online privacy and security needs.

Why are some free fast SOCKS5 proxies slow or unable to connect?

socks5 proxies are often hailed for their ability to provide fast and secure internet connections, making them popular for a range of activities like browsing, streaming, and gaming. However, despite being advertised as "free" and "fast," many users experience issues such as slow speeds or even an inability to connect at all. Understanding why these problems occur is crucial, as it can help users make informed decisions when selecting a proxy service. This article delves into the primary factors that contribute to these performance issues with free SOCKS5 proxies, from server limitations to security concerns, and offers insights into how users can better navigate these challenges. 1. Server Overload and High Traffic VolumeOne of the most common reasons why free SOCKS5 proxies experience slow speeds or connection issues is server overload. Free proxies are typically shared by numerous users simultaneously, which can lead to heavy traffic loads on the servers. When too many users access the same proxy server, it causes congestion and significantly reduces the available bandwidth for each individual user. As a result, connection speeds drop drastically, and in some cases, users may find it impossible to establish a connection at all.Additionally, free proxy services often do not have the infrastructure in place to handle high volumes of traffic. Since these services do not charge users, there is little incentive for the provider to invest in high-performance hardware or server upgrades. As demand for free services grows, the strain on these servers only increases, leading to even worse performance.2. Limited Server LocationsAnother reason for slow or unreliable connections with free SOCKS5 proxies is limited server locations. When you use a proxy, your internet traffic is routed through the proxy server, and the location of that server can have a significant impact on your connection speed and latency. Free proxy providers often offer a limited number of servers, usually located in a few select regions.If the server you're connecting to is far from your physical location or is located in an area with limited network infrastructure, the resulting latency can cause slow speeds or even connection failure. On the other hand, premium proxy services tend to offer a broader range of server locations, providing more options to optimize connection speeds.3. Bandwidth LimitationsMany free SOCKS5 proxies impose bandwidth limits, which restrict the amount of data you can transfer through the proxy. These limitations are often implemented to conserve server resources and ensure that the service remains free for as many users as possible. Once you reach the bandwidth cap, the proxy may throttle your connection speed or refuse to connect altogether.Bandwidth limitations can be particularly problematic when using the proxy for data-heavy activities such as streaming videos, downloading large files, or online gaming. In these cases, users may find themselves experiencing frustrating buffering or disconnections due to the imposed limits.4. Security and Privacy IssuesFree SOCKS5 proxies often come with significant security and privacy concerns, which can negatively impact both the user experience and the reliability of the connection. Since many free proxy services are operated without proper oversight, they may not have sufficient security protocols in place to protect users' data. This can result in slow speeds due to malware, data leaks, or compromised connections.Furthermore, free proxies are sometimes used to inject malicious advertisements or track users' browsing activities for monetization purposes. These unwanted activities can slow down the connection as they consume valuable bandwidth and processing power.5. Lack of Maintenance and SupportFree SOCKS5 proxies generally do not come with dedicated customer support or regular maintenance, which can contribute to slow speeds or connection issues. Proxy servers need to be regularly maintained to ensure they are functioning optimally, and issues such as outdated software or server malfunctions can cause significant disruptions.Without proper maintenance, proxy servers may become unstable, causing frequent disconnects or even complete failures to connect. In contrast, paid proxy services typically provide more reliable maintenance and customer support to resolve any technical issues.6. Geographic and Network RestrictionsGeographic and network restrictions are another key factor that can affect the performance of free SOCKS5 proxies. Many countries have laws and regulations that restrict or block certain types of internet traffic, including proxy usage. This can lead to slow speeds or an inability to connect when trying to use a free proxy server located in a country with strict internet censorship.Similarly, some internet service providers (ISPs) actively block or throttle access to proxy servers, especially free ones. This is done to prevent users from bypassing geo-restrictions or engaging in activities that violate the ISP’s policies. In these cases, even if the proxy server itself is functioning properly, users may still experience slow speeds or connection issues due to the ISP’s restrictions.7. Protocol and Encryption OverheadsSOCKS5 proxies support various protocols, and the specific protocol used can impact the overall speed and connection quality. Some free SOCKS5 proxies use less efficient protocols or encrypt traffic at a level that adds significant overhead to the connection. While encryption enhances security, it can also introduce latency and reduce the speed of data transfer.If the proxy provider uses weak encryption or an outdated protocol, users may experience slower speeds as their data is processed through these inefficient systems. On the other hand, premium proxy services often use optimized protocols and offer higher encryption options to balance security and performance.8. IP and DNS LeaksIP and DNS leaks are another issue that can compromise the reliability of a socks5 proxy. When using a proxy, your IP address and DNS requests are supposed to be routed through the proxy server, providing anonymity. However, many free proxies fail to properly route these requests, which can lead to IP or DNS leaks.These leaks can not only compromise your privacy but also result in slower speeds. For example, if a DNS leak causes your requests to bypass the proxy server and be handled by your local ISP’s DNS servers, it may introduce latency and reduce connection speeds. To ensure a stable and fast connection, it is important that the proxy service has proper leak protection mechanisms in place.ConclusionIn conclusion, while free SOCKS5 proxies may seem like an attractive option for users seeking anonymity and faster browsing speeds, they often come with significant limitations that can lead to slow speeds, connection issues, and security vulnerabilities. Server overload, limited bandwidth, and lack of maintenance are some of the key factors that contribute to these issues. Additionally, geographic restrictions, protocol inefficiencies, and potential IP/DNS leaks further complicate the user experience. For those seeking reliable and high-performance proxy services, it is important to carefully evaluate the available options, considering factors such as server location, security features, and customer support. While free SOCKS5 proxies may suffice for basic usage, those requiring optimal performance and security may find it worthwhile to invest in a premium solution.

How to get Socks5 proxy and configure it on different devices?

Obtaining a socks5 proxy and configuring it on different devices may seem like a daunting task for many users, but with a clear step-by-step approach, it becomes manageable. socks5 proxies offer enhanced privacy, security, and speed for internet browsing, making them an excellent choice for those who want to remain anonymous online or bypass geo-restrictions. In this article, we will provide a comprehensive guide on how to acquire a Socks5 proxy and set it up across various platforms including Windows, macOS, Android, and iOS. By the end, you will be able to confidently use a Socks5 proxy to enhance your online experience. What is a Socks5 Proxy?Before delving into how to obtain and configure a Socks5 proxy, it's important to understand what it is and how it differs from other types of proxies. A Socks5 proxy is a type of internet protocol that allows users to route their internet traffic through an intermediary server, providing anonymity and masking their true IP address. Unlike HTTP or HTTPS proxies, which only support specific protocols, a Socks5 proxy works with virtually any type of internet traffic, including web browsing, email, and peer-to-peer applications.The key benefits of using a Socks5 proxy include:1. Anonymity: Your real IP address is hidden, making it difficult for third parties to track your online activities.2. Security: Socks5 proxies support various authentication methods, adding an extra layer of protection.3. Bypass Geo-restrictions: You can access content that might be restricted in your region by routing traffic through a proxy located in a different area.4. Faster Connections: Socks5 proxies generally offer faster speeds compared to other types of proxies, such as HTTP proxies.How to Obtain a Socks5 Proxy?Acquiring a Socks5 proxy typically involves either purchasing a proxy service or using a free one. Paid services often provide better performance, security, and support, while free proxies may come with limitations, such as slower speeds or unreliable uptime.Here’s how you can obtain a Socks5 proxy:1. Purchase from a Proxy Provider: Many proxy services offer Socks5 proxies as part of their subscription packages. The process usually involves signing up for the service, selecting your desired plan, and receiving your Socks5 proxy details, such as the server address, port, and authentication credentials. 2. Use a Public Socks5 Proxy: Some free public Socks5 proxies are available online, but they are generally less reliable and can be a security risk. If you decide to go this route, ensure the proxy source is trustworthy to avoid exposing your data to malicious parties.3. Set Up Your Own socks5 proxy server: If you have technical skills, you can configure your own Socks5 proxy server. This involves setting up a server (for instance, using Linux or a cloud-based virtual machine) and installing proxy software like Shadowsocks or Dante. While this provides complete control over your proxy, it requires considerable knowledge and maintenance.Configuring Socks5 Proxy on Different DevicesOnce you have obtained a Socks5 proxy, the next step is configuring it on your device. Below, we will walk through the process for setting up a Socks5 proxy on various platforms.1. Configuring Socks5 Proxy on WindowsOn a Windows device, you can configure a Socks5 proxy either through the built-in Windows settings or by using third-party software. Follow these steps:Via Windows Settings:1. Open Settings from the Start menu.2. Click on Network & Internet.3. Select Proxy from the sidebar.4. Under Manual Proxy Setup, toggle the switch to "On".5. Enter the Socks5 proxy server address and port in the corresponding fields.6. If authentication is required, enter the username and password.7. Click Save to apply the settings.Using Third-Party Software:For more advanced configuration, such as applying the Socks5 proxy to specific apps, you can use third-party software like Proxifier. This software allows you to define rules and route specific traffic through the proxy.2. Configuring Socks5 Proxy on macOSConfiguring a Socks5 proxy on macOS is relatively simple through the system's Network preferences.1. Go to System Preferences and click on Network.2. Choose the network connection you are using (Wi-Fi or Ethernet) and click on Advanced.3. In the new window, go to the Proxies tab.4. Check the box next to Socks Proxy.5. Enter the Socks5 proxy server’s IP address and port number.6. If necessary, enter your authentication details (username and password).7. Click OK, then Apply to save your settings.3. Configuring Socks5 Proxy on AndroidOn Android devices, the configuration of a Socks5 proxy can be done by using a third-party app like “ProxyDroid” or directly within the network settings.Using ProxyDroid:1. Download and install the ProxyDroid app from a reliable source.2. Open the app and enter the Socks5 proxy details such as IP address, port, username, and password.3. Enable the proxy by toggling the app’s switch.Alternatively, if you only need to route traffic for a specific Wi-Fi network:1. Go to Settings, then Wi-Fi.2. Select the network you are connected to and long-press it.3. Tap Modify Network and then check Advanced Options.4. Set the Proxy to “Manual”.5. Enter the Socks5 proxy server’s details.4. Configuring Socks5 Proxy on iOSiOS devices require either a third-party app or VPN configuration to set up a Socks5 proxy.Using Third-Party Apps:Apps like Shadowrocket or Potatso Lite can be used to configure a Socks5 proxy on iOS. Simply install the app, enter your Socks5 proxy details, and activate the proxy for your internet connection.Using VPN Configuration:1. Go to Settings, then VPN.2. Add a new VPN configuration and select the type as Socks5.3. Enter the proxy server’s address, port, and any necessary authentication.4. Save the configuration and activate the VPN to route all internet traffic through the Socks5 proxy.Security Considerations When Using a Socks5 ProxyWhile Socks5 proxies provide enhanced privacy and security, there are a few things to keep in mind when using them:1. Encryption: Socks5 proxies do not encrypt your data by default. If you require encryption, consider using a VPN or combining the Socks5 proxy with SSL/TLS for encrypted traffic.2. Trustworthiness of Proxy Providers: Always use a trusted Socks5 provider, especially when dealing with sensitive data. Free proxies can expose your data to malicious actors.3. Leak Protection: Ensure that DNS or WebRTC leaks are prevented when using a proxy to maintain your privacy.ConclusionConfiguring a Socks5 proxy on different devices can significantly improve your online security, privacy, and browsing speed. Whether you are using a Windows PC, macOS, Android, or iOS, the process is relatively straightforward if you follow the right steps. Remember that the key to making the most out of your Socks5 proxy is to obtain it from a reliable source and ensure it is properly configured on your device. By doing so, you can enjoy a safer and more anonymous online experience, free from the usual limitations of conventional internet connections.
